Hey i just got my second 770 today and it's pulling the same FPS as one card. I was playing BF4 and I was getting average a 100 FPS on silk road 64 player then I added my second one and I got the same roughly the same fps. I monitored my usuage GPU1 was at 96% and GPU2 was at 97% so I don't understand why this would happen.

Also I build my PC by myself so I might off not updated all drivers properly, does anyone know a good program for updating all drivers and such?

GeForce Experience works fine for me for drivers.

I would make sure there are no fps limitations in either the game settings or the nVidia Control Panel. It can be somewhat hard to determine if there's a problem just from game - there can be a huge environmental differences in a battlefield game.

Have you run any other games or graphic tools to confirm functionality?
